CGS2100 Computer Applications

This is an intermediate-level course in computer applications software. Students will gain knowledge and experience in the use and capabilities of word-processing, spreadsheet, database, and presentation graphics applications. Through case studies, students will learn to develop comprehensive solutions to various types of problems. Integration between applications will be emphasized.
